The Cartwheel rules engine computes shipping fees for all Moorvale storefronts. Support staff can query the evaluation endpoint to see exactly which rules fired for a given order, in priority order, along with the resulting surcharge or discount. Results are read-only; rule edits go through the Tillbrook dashboard. Queries against the evaluation endpoint must authenticate to the internal Cartwheel API using the key below.

API key for bageg-kajef: vxb2-ss

Ticket: Config drift on ParcelPing webhook dispatcher. Staging and prod disagree on retry policy and signature algorithm; prod was hand-edited sometime after the Novarra incident. This matters for the security review since unsigned retries may have been accepted for up to two weeks. Drift detected by Halbrook's audit script. For reference, the intended canonical configuration of the dispatcher is as follows.

service settings:
[kelax]
team = caswyn
access_code = ac_c41040
owner = briius.praix
host = kelax.qirvanlabs.corp
port = 9200
peer = sormir.halixhq.internal
salt = f8d36025
pin = 3766

# Flaglight Rollouts — Approvals

Quick version for on-call: any rollout touching more than 5% of traffic needs an approval in Flaglight before the ramp continues. Kill switches don't need approval — just flip them and note it in the incident channel. Scheduled ramps pause automatically if error budget burns hot. If you're stuck at 2 a.m. with a pending approval, there's one person authorized to override, and that's the approver below.

account owner for tagep-bafof: Norael Gilax Juleth